Output aab8f6ff99605a581c4949f7297bbd643bd7259a682c2009698d8408f787ee27:5

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00a16ec308a89c34d8b4b62cfc66dae7945ce533 OP_EQUAL
address
31kMK5hbsUsPHaRJbXcbsWzFGKRTdqsfWj
transaction
aab8f6ff99605a581c4949f7297bbd643bd7259a682c2009698d8408f787ee27
confirmations
303908
spent
true